This church has been closed by the Archdiocese of Baltimore
Updated through online information from David M. Storey. -- Organ received OHS Historic Organ Citation, No. 133 - July 11, 1991. It hangs on the front of the organ.

Historic Organs Recital 11 Jul 1991. Compass 58/27. The contract for the organ was actually between Michael Jenkins (namesake of the church) and J.H. & C.S. Odell for the sum of $4,200.
